How to fix?
Upgrade RHEL:7 net-snmp-agent-libs to version 1:5.7.2-20.el7_1.1 or higher.
This issue was patched in RHSA-2015:1636.
NVD Description
Note: Versions mentioned in the description apply only to the upstream net-snmp-agent-libs package and not the net-snmp-agent-libs package as distributed by RHEL.
See How to fix? for RHEL:7 relevant fixed versions and status.
The snmp_pdu_parse function in snmp_api.c in net-snmp 5.7.2 and earlier does not remove the varBind variable in a netsnmp_variable_list item when parsing of the SNMP PDU fails,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via a crafted packet.
